"Let's Draw Winter Animals and Scenes!" January Children's Drawing Workshops
Topic: Kids Art Class
winter animals drawing

Press Release:
Rockland -  Children will draw winter animals and scenes this January, at Rockland Public Library's ongoing drawing workshops led by artist Catinka Knoth. Participants draw along with Knoth as she demonstrates how to draw a variety of subjects. Winter subjects may include arctic animals such as polar bears, penguins, snowy owls, hares, and foxes; houses in a snowy landscape, and winter sports.

Sponsored by Wendy and Keith Wellin, the workshops, for age 6 and up, are free and open to the public, with all materials provided. Children age 10 and under must be accompanied by an adult. Classes meet every Tuesday, 4-5 pm, in the Community Room, Rockland Public Library, 80 Union St., and are hosted by Friends of Rockland Library.  FMI - Jean Young, children's librarian, 594-0310.

Tuesdays; 1/4, 1/11, 1/18, 1/25;  4-5 p.m.  "Let's Draw Winter Animals and Scenes!"
